Well, there may be some Cuttle Carts showing up on ebay as owners may sell them and buy a Cuttle Cart 2.

As for the Cyberpunks CD you can play that on the original Supercharger and there are a couple on Ebay right now.

As for the Turbobooster, you can use CV controllers as mentioned, or just play the colecovision version which is what I do.

Deathskull Labs at http://users.erols.com/tiltonj/games/tech/...index.html#2600 discusses the turbobooster but is kind of misleading. I have one and will make and post a simple adapter someday, busy with other stuff now. What till you see the next project I roll out, it's gonna be great.

in a related note, 2600 Omega Race is something I've --NEVER-- understod.

 

WHY was it sold with a fancy extra controller piece when one was not needed?? the control scheme it uses plays SO much better the way normal 2600 asteroids/gravitar/et all do it. The 'Booster Grip' (or the 'suck arse grip' as I call it,) makes the game HARDER to play, and less intuitive. 2600 Omega Race is EASILY the worst Omega Race out there.
